About The Position

Join us! Impact Environmental is a Long Island based environmental firm with 35 years of success specializing in Brownfield Redevelopment. We are in search of a Project Manager to be based from our Bohemia, NY office to lead New York projects. Candidate must have a minimum of 8 years of New York environmental consulting, engineering, geology, or environmental science experience. This position provides opportunities for personal and professional development by joining a growing team with a diverse private sector clientele, and to gain experience in many project types and sizes in all stages of brownfield assessment, investigation, remediation, and redevelopment.

Responsibilities

  • Oversees diverse environmental projects with varied local, state (NY/NJ/CT) and federal regulatory drivers (i.e., City VCP, State Brownfields, RCRA, and Superfund).
  • Planning and directing environmental field observation and testing programs; including laboratory test selection and data evaluation.
  • Supervises staff in order to complete deliverables including resource cost estimating, scheduling, report preparation, technical memorandums, and contracts/proposals.
  • Understand client needs and is able to develop strong client relationships.
  • Capable of managing financial and technical aspects of projects.
  • Reviews and/or drafts technical reports and letters with a focus on quality and meeting client and regulatory objectives.
  • Evaluates subsurface characteristics for soil, soil vapor, and groundwater investigation and remediation projects.
  • Effective in assigning and managing work.
